Understanding Controlled Testing Protocol – AI Citation

The standardized measurement procedure for CPQ under controlled conditions: consistent account settings, standardized geographic location, controlled query phrasing and order, consistent timing across measurement periods. Controlled conditions are required to distinguish organic CPQ variance from adversarial CPQ disruption – without control, the testing artifact is indistinguishable from the signal. The Protocol is the primary instrument for detecting Competitive Displacement – AI Entity Authority events.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the Controlled Testing Protocol for AI Citation?

It is the standardized measurement procedure for CPQ under controlled conditions: consistent account settings, standardized geographic location, controlled query phrasing and order, and consistent timing across measurement periods.

Why must conditions be controlled?

Without control, the testing artifact is indistinguishable from the signal — organic CPQ variance, geographic personalization, and adversarial disruption all produce CPQ changes that require controlled baselines to separate.

What is this protocol's primary detection use?

The Controlled Testing Protocol is the primary instrument for detecting Competitive Displacement events — establishing whether CPQ decline is caused by organic competitor construction or adversarial T-1/T-2 attacks.
